I am using one of my extra days to cover some of the less known stories in the book of Nubmers. I am using a "Make your Own Bingo Card" game. The way this works is you give each student a blank bingo card with the 30 + words written at the bottom of the page and then the students make their own bingo card by filling in each suqare with one word from the list below. This way every card is different and you did not have to go through all the work to generate the cards. it also give the students a chance to see what "options" there are later in the game/story telling. I then tell the story, but stop at key words and have them look up the answer. The answer is also one of the bingo words. When they have the word they can cross it off their card. I usually give a small prize to the first few bingo's and then revert to "black out" I have had good success with this game. occasionally their will be a student who does not look up the words on their own and waits for
someone to say the answer - but atleast they are hearing th answer. I find this a good method when i am telling a story to keep them involved in the lesson. Here is my story outline with key questions, the reference (which i give the student) and the answer. I don't think the bingo card will work on the e-mail list, but i will give it a try anyway.
What was the name of the Promised Land? 13:2 Canaan
How many men were sent to search out the land of Canaan? 13:2, 4-15, Ch. Head 12
What were the men to do? 13:16-17 Spy
What did they cut down that took 2 men to carry? 13:23 grapes
How long (# days) were the men gone? 13:25 40
They described the land as flowing with milk and what? 13:27 honey
Who spoke positively about going into the land? 13:30 Caleb
What dink of people really scared the 10 men (made them feel like grasshoppers) 13:33 Giants
Besides Caleb, who also gave a positive report? 14:6 Joshua
People murmur. What did they want to make of someone? 14:4 Captain
What did Joshua tell the people not to do? 14:9 Rebel
How many times had the Israelites temped God 9rebelled) 14:22 10
Consequences. What would they never see? 14:23 land
Any one this age and older would not see Promised Land. 14:29 20
What will they do for 40 years in the wilderness? 14:33 wander
How did the rebels die? 14:37 Plague
People mourned, where did they go to try and show thee Lord they were sorry? 14:40 Mountain
Moses said not to go, the Lord is not with you, if you go this will happen to you? 14:42 Smitten
What did one man do with sticks on the Sabbath? 15:32 gathered
What happened to the man. What was he punished with? 15:35 stoned
What part of the clothing was to remind them to keep the commandments? 15:28-29 fringe
How many famous men approached Moses upset that he had too much power? 16:2 250
What did these 250 men want? 16:10 priesthood
What swallowed up the leader Korah? 16:32 earth
How did the 250 die? 16:35 fire
What did the people say Moses had done to the people of the Lord? 16:41 killed
How many died in the plague before Moses made an atonement offering? 16:49 14,700
What were the children of Israel to take and write their tribal name on? 17:2 rod
Where were they to put these sticks? 17:4 tabernacle
What happened to Aarons rod? 17:8 budded
Levites do not get a land inheritance. How were they to be supported? 18:26 - tithing
